Close-up of the lunar far side captured during the Artemis II mission A close-up view of the lunar far side processed by astrophotographer Andrew McCarthy using stacked photos taken by Artemis II commander Reid Wiseman. Color saturation reveals the mineral composition of the Moon’s surface, with blue hues indicating titanium-rich basalts and brown and red tones suggesting iron-rich or weathered material.
